  • Breast cancer drug repurposed for cystic fibrosis in groundbreaking trial

    Disease control Not yet recruiting

    This study is testing whether tamoxifen, a drug used for breast cancer, is safe and tolerable for adults with cystic fibrosis who have genetic mutations that make them ineligible for current targeted CFTR modulator drugs. Thirty-five participants will take tamoxifen daily for six…

  • New stent placement method tested to keep bile ducts open longer

    Disease control Not yet recruiting

    This study is testing two different ways to place plastic tubes (stents) to open blocked bile ducts in patients with cancer. The goal is to see if placing the stent above a certain valve (suprapapillary) works better and lasts longer than the standard method that goes through the…
